The cochlear implant as a tinnitus treatment

Summary
Unilateral cochlear implantation significantly improved tinnitus in most patients with profound hearing loss. Tinnitus reduction was observed in both the implanted (ipsilateral) and non-implanted (contralateral) ears.

Background:
- Tinnitus is a common symptom in individuals with cochlear pathology.
- Profound hearing loss often co-occurs with tinnitus, impacting quality of life.
Purpose of the Study:
- To investigate the effect of unilateral cochlear implantation on tinnitus in patients with profound hearing loss and bilateral tinnitus.
Main Methods:
- A longitudinal, retrospective study involving 20 patients who received a Nucleus® CI24RE Contour Advance™ electrode for unilateral cochlear implantation.
- Tinnitus was evaluated quantitatively and qualitatively before surgery and at 6 and 12 months post-surgery, with the device both active and inactive.
Main Results:
- Tinnitus improvement or disappearance occurred in the ipsilateral ear in 65% of patients when the cochlear implant was active.
- Tinnitus improved in the contralateral ear in 50% of patients when the implant was active.
- New tinnitus developed in the ipsilateral ear in 10% of patients.
Conclusions:
- Unilateral cochlear implantation is an effective treatment for reducing tinnitus in patients with profound hearing loss and bilateral tinnitus.
- Significant tinnitus improvement was noted in both the ipsilateral and contralateral ears following implantation.
